Limerick Style blogging event trends No1 on Twitter

Limerick Style blogging event has been deemed a huge success by participating city retailers with #Limerickstyle trending number one on Twitter during the day.
The Bloggers pictured on Catherine street after their tour commenced visiting  O’Donnells Boutique and Lily Store. Picture: Alan Place
 
More than 20 Irish bloggers went on a walking tour of Limerick last Friday, 9th December taking in a mix of Limerick retail stores where they enjoyed pop-up fashion shows and experience the city’s famed style culture.
 
The influential bloggers began the Limerick Style blogging event day with a champagne breakfast in the Savoy Hotel before visiting O’Donnell’s & Lily’s Boutique, Ryan’s Jewellers, Vision 2 Opticians, The Attic Bridal Boutique and The Ivory Closet. The fashionable day also incorporated a foodie flair with treats from The Savoy Hotel, Aroi, Hook & Ladder and Ted’s.
 
The Limerick Style blogging event was rounded off with a fantastic incentive for visiting bloggers to create the best blog about their time in Limerick.  Ronan Branigan, Managing Director, the Savoy Hotel has announced he will provide a five star prize for the winning blogger with a pampering stay in the Savoy and two return flights to New York for St Valentine’s Day.

Jacinta Khan, George Boutique Hotel, speaking on behalf of the organising committee said: “We had a fantastic day with some of Ireland’s top bloggers giving us an opportunity to promote the best of Limerick’s high-end retail offering at the most important time of year.

 
“All the bloggers waxed lyrical about Limerick and enjoyed the fantastic array of fashion, accessories and gift offerings available around Christmas time – they were overwhelmed with the welcome they received in Limerick.  We’re delighted that they all had such a good day and we’d like to particularly thank Ronan Branigan in the Savoy for providing such a fantastic prize for the winning blog.”
 
Said Laura Ryan, Head of Communications & Marketing at Limerick City and County Council: We were thrilled that #Limerickstyle was trending number one on Twitter and it was fantastic to see and hear just how much our visitors enjoyed their time in Limerick.  As well as enjoying our fashion stores, the bloggers also took time to enjoy the Christmas festivities in Limerick on Bedford Row and one event guest edited our Limerick.ie Instagram for the day.  Christmas is an ideal time to really promote what we do well and the #LimerickStyle event is an example of that – we look forward to working with retailers on more blogging events for 2017.”
 
The event was organised by local businesses, the Irish Blogger Agency and the Office of Communications & Marketing, Limerick City and County Council.
